Pet treats are not essential for a dog's well being, but the treats can be used in training or simply as a reward when your dog is behaving as you expect him to behave. There are commercial treats that you can get for your pet. However, baking your own home-made treats can be very rewarding. In addition to the dietary benefits, home-made pet treats can help repelling fleas or ticks.
